Eggplant (also known as aubergine) is a raw vegetable from the nightshade family, almost always cooked before eating — grilled, roasted, fried or braised — and used widely in Mediterranean, Middle Eastern and South Asian cuisines. Per 100 g, raw eggplant provides just 20 kcal, 0.9 g of protein, 0.2 g of fat and 2.6 g of carbohydrates, with dietary fibre accounting for all 2.6 g of that carbohydrate figure. It contains 218 mg of potassium per 100 g, along with 25 mg of phosphorus and 14 mg of magnesium. Among vitamins, it offers modest amounts of choline (6.9 mg) and folate (6.1 mcg). Eggplant is compatible with a wide range of dietary patterns, including vegan, vegetarian, gluten-free, dairy-free, keto, paleo, mediterranean and low-FODMAP.
How many calories in eggplant?
Raw eggplant contains just 20 kcal per 100 g, making it one of the lower-calorie vegetables available. A typical half-eggplant used in a dish weighs around 150–200 g, contributing roughly 30–40 kcal before any added oil or sauce.
How much potassium is in eggplant?
Eggplant provides 218 mg of potassium per 100 g, which is a reasonable amount for a vegetable this low in calories. It also contains 25 mg of phosphorus and 14 mg of magnesium per 100 g.
Is eggplant keto-friendly?
Yes, eggplant is listed as keto-compatible. With only 2.6 g of carbohydrates per 100 g — all of which comes from fibre — it fits comfortably within typical low-carb limits and contributes essentially no net digestible carbohydrate.
